Follow
Tyler Sorensen
Tyler Sorensen
Assistant Professor, UC Santa Cruz
Verified email at ucsc.edu - Homepage
Title
Cited by
Cited by
Year
GPU concurrency: Weak behaviours and programming assumptions
J Alglave, M Batty, AF Donaldson, G Gopalakrishnan, J Ketema, D Poetzl, ...
ACM SIGARCH Computer Architecture News 43 (1), 577-591, 2015
1452015
Automatically comparing memory consistency models
J Wickerson, M Batty, T Sorensen, GA Constantinides
Proceedings of the 44th ACM SIGPLAN Symposium on Principles of Programming …, 2017
1352017
Exposing errors related to weak memory in GPU applications
T Sorensen, AF Donaldson
ACM SIGPLAN Notices 51 (6), 100-113, 2016
452016
The semantics of transactions and weak memory in x86, Power, ARM, and C++
N Chong, T Sorensen, J Wickerson
Proceedings of the 39th ACM SIGPLAN Conference on Programming Language …, 2018
402018
Portable inter-workgroup barrier synchronisation for GPUs
T Sorensen, AF Donaldson, M Batty, G Gopalakrishnan, Z Rakamarić
Proceedings of the 2016 ACM SIGPLAN International Conference on Object …, 2016
392016
Slow and steady: Measuring and tuning multicore interference
D Iorga, T Sorensen, J Wickerson, AF Donaldson
2020 IEEE Real-Time and Embedded Technology and Applications Symposium (RTAS …, 2020
282020
The hitchhiker's guide to cross-platform opencl application development
T Sorensen, AF Donaldson
Proceedings of the 4th International Workshop on OpenCL, 1-12, 2016
212016
Towards shared memory consistency models for GPUs
T Sorensen, G Gopalakrishnan, V Grover
Proceedings of the 27th international ACM conference on International …, 2013
212013
MosaicSim: A lightweight, modular simulator for heterogeneous systems
O Matthews, A Manocha, D Giri, M Orenes-Vera, E Tureci, T Sorensen, ...
2020 IEEE International Symposium on Performance Analysis of Systems and …, 2020
162020
Cooperative kernels: GPU multitasking for blocking algorithms
T Sorensen, H Evrard, AF Donaldson
Proceedings of the 2017 11th Joint Meeting on Foundations of Software …, 2017
162017
The semantics of shared memory in Intel CPU/FPGA systems
D Iorga, AF Donaldson, T Sorensen, J Wickerson
Proceedings of the ACM on Programming Languages 5 (OOPSLA), 1-28, 2021
132021
Graphattack: Optimizing data supply for graph applications on in-order multicore architectures
A Manocha, T Sorensen, E Tureci, O Matthews, JL Aragón, M Martonosi
ACM Transactions on Architecture and Code Optimization (TACO) 18 (4), 1-26, 2021
112021
One size doesn't fit all: Quantifying performance portability of graph applications on GPUs
T Sorensen, S Pai, AF Donaldson
2019 IEEE International Symposium on Workload Characterization (IISWC), 155-166, 2019
102019
GPU schedulers: how fair is fair enough?
T Sorensen, H Evrard, AF Donaldson
29th International Conference on Concurrency Theory (CONCUR 2018), 2018
102018
A simulator and compiler framework for agile hardware-software co-design evaluation and exploration
T Sorensen, A Manocha, E Tureci, M Orenes-Vera, JL Aragón, ...
Proceedings of the 39th International Conference on Computer-Aided Design, 1-9, 2020
72020
Specifying and testing GPU workgroup progress models
T Sorensen, LF Salvador, H Raval, H Evrard, J Wickerson, M Martonosi, ...
Proceedings of the ACM on Programming Languages 5 (OOPSLA), 1-30, 2021
62021
Foundations of empirical memory consistency testing
J Kirkham, T Sorensen, E Tureci, M Martonosi
Proceedings of the ACM on Programming Languages 4 (OOPSLA), 1-29, 2020
52020
MC mutants: Evaluating and improving testing for memory consistency specifications
R Levine, T Guo, M Cho, A Baker, R Levien, D Neto, A Quinn, T Sorensen
Proceedings of the 28th ACM International Conference on Architectural …, 2023
22023
Do your cores play nicely? a portable framework for multi-core interference tuning and analysis
D Iorga, T Sorensen, AF Donaldson
arXiv preprint arXiv:1809.05197, 2018
22018
Inter-workgroup barrier synchronisation on graphics processing units
T Sorensen
Imperial College London, 2018
22018
The system can't perform the operation now. Try again later.
Articles 1–20